RHOA Cynthia Bailey finally opens up about her divorce from Mike Hill. The two initially announced their split in a press release just a mere few weeks ago. Moreover, the divorce news fell on the heels of their two year anniversary. That would be a hard blow for any relationship. But in a bit of good news, the split is amicable, and the two intend to stay good friends. That alone shows their maturity. Most Real Housewives splits become all out wars between spouses. But her reasoning behind the split is very candid and just may surprise you.

Bailey points out that the two just didn’t have the foundation of friendship to build off. This quickly squashed any rumors of infidelity that was circling. Their problem was they met and skipped the friendship step. In the end, that was the spike that drove them apart.

“Now Cynthia is ready to speak candidly about what caused her divorce from Mike. She appeared on Tamra Judge and Teddi Mellencamp Arroyave’s Two Ts in a Pod podcast, where she revealed the “final straw” that led to the pair’s breakup. “I felt like we weren’t friends anymore,” Cynthia said. “I felt like it was just going toward ‘we’re just not going to be friends’ if we didn’t pump the brakes,” Cynthia noted how it wasn’t her first marriage or divorce, and she could notice the signs that the relationship dynamic was off. “This is not my first rodeo,” she explained. “I think friendship just has to be there in a marriage.” When it comes to marriage, Cynthia can only be with someone who can be her “best friend.”
